Can I Lay Tiles On a Concrete Floor?
Laying tile directly onto a concrete floor is a popular and often viable option for many renovation and construction projects. However, certain conditions must be met to ensure a successful and long-lasting tile installation. This article explores the feasibility of tiling over concrete and outlines the necessary steps for proper preparation and installation.
Key Considerations for Tiling Over Concrete
Several factors determine whether tiling directly onto concrete is appropriate. Assessing these considerations is crucial before beginning the project:
- Moisture: Excess moisture within the concrete slab can lead to adhesive failure, tile detachment, and potential mold growth. A moisture test is crucial to assess the suitability of the concrete for tiling.
- Cracks: Existing cracks in the concrete can transfer through the tile, causing unsightly cracking and potential tile breakage. Crack repair and appropriate underlayment are essential for mitigating this risk.
- Levelness: A level surface is critical for a proper tile installation. Uneven concrete may require leveling compounds to create a smooth, even substrate.
- Cleanliness: The concrete surface must be clean and free of dust, debris, oil, and other contaminants that can interfere with adhesive bonding.
Testing for Moisture in Concrete
Moisture is a significant concern when tiling over concrete. Several methods can assess moisture levels:
- Plastic Sheet Test: Tape a 18"x18" plastic sheet securely to the concrete and leave it undisturbed for 72 hours. Condensation or dark patches under the plastic indicate excessive moisture.
- Calcium Chloride Test: This more accurate test measures the amount of moisture emitted from the concrete over a specific period. It involves weighing anhydrous calcium chloride before and after exposure to the concrete slab.
- Relative Humidity Test: This test measures the relative humidity within the concrete slab using special probes. It is considered one of the most reliable methods for assessing concrete moisture.
Preparing the Concrete Surface
Proper surface preparation is paramount for a successful tile installation. The following steps are essential:
- Cleaning: Thoroughly clean the concrete surface using a degreaser and a stiff-bristled brush to remove dirt, grime, and any existing sealers.
- Crack Repair: Repair any cracks or imperfections using a suitable concrete patching compound. Allow the patching compound to dry and cure completely according to the manufacturer's instructions.
- Leveling: If the concrete surface is uneven, apply a self-leveling underlayment to create a smooth and level substrate for the tile. Follow the manufacturer's instructions for mixing and application.
- Priming: Apply a concrete primer to improve the bonding between the concrete and the tile adhesive. This step is especially important for porous concrete surfaces.
Choosing the Right Tile and Adhesive
Selecting appropriate tiles and adhesive is vital for a durable and aesthetically pleasing installation. Consider these factors:
- Tile Type: Porcelain and ceramic tiles are popular choices for concrete floors due to their durability and moisture resistance.
- Adhesive: Use a high-quality, polymer-modified thin-set mortar specifically designed for bonding tile to concrete. Select a thin-set that is appropriate for the specific type of tile being used.
- Grout: Choose a grout that complements the tile and offers good stain and moisture resistance. Epoxy grout is a more expensive but highly durable option.
Tile Installation Best Practices
Following best practices during installation ensures a professional and long-lasting finish:
- Layout: Plan the tile layout carefully to minimize cuts and create a visually appealing pattern.
- Trowel Size: Use the correct trowel size recommended by the thin-set manufacturer to ensure proper adhesive coverage.
- Spacing: Use tile spacers to maintain consistent grout lines.
- Grouting: Apply grout carefully, ensuring complete filling of the grout lines. Remove excess grout promptly with a damp sponge.
- Sealing: Seal the grout lines after they have cured to protect against staining and moisture penetration.
Underfloor Heating Systems
Installing tile over concrete with underfloor heating requires special consideration:
- Compatibility: Ensure the chosen tile and adhesive are compatible with underfloor heating systems.
- Expansion and Contraction: Allow for expansion and contraction of the concrete slab due to temperature changes by using appropriate expansion joints and flexible adhesives and grouts.
- System Testing: Test the underfloor heating system before tiling to ensure proper function and identify any potential issues.
